My conversation with today’s guest, Allan Cole, was such a powerful reminder that loss comes from so many places, not just death and that even those of us trained to help others need help sometimes too. He offers up so much warmth and wisdom as he shares the story of his diagnosis of early-onset Parkinson’s disease at the age of 48. The layers of loss he unpacks for an individual with a progressive illness like Parkinson’s and the road to mean-making he shares is shaped not just by his personal experiences but also by the decades his spent as a social work educator, clinician, author and more.
